Slot Review: Rain Dance

The lifestyle and culture of Native Americans seem to hold no end of fascination for the developers of online slot machine titles. Granted, Native Americans have a long history of involvement in the U.S. gambling industry – the tribal casinos operated on their reservations across the United States are some of the best-regarded gambling hubs on the continent. Most of the internet pokies dedicated to this theme are dull and predictable almost to the point of insufferable condensation, but Rain Dance isn’t too bad. It’s not the best slot game we’ve played – it’s a touch formulaic in the Real Time Gaming style – but we’d definitely give it another try.

Rain Dance is a five-reel, twenty-payline online slot machine offering. Coin values start at one cent and range up to five dollars, with the max coins value set at twenty – one coin per payline allowed, for a max bet of one hundred dollars per spin. Big spenders can make that wager for a shot at a twenty-five thousand dollar jackpot – five thousand coins. There is a random, progressive jackpot that can be won on any spin for a little extra bang in your buck!

The reels of Rain Dance are filled with native artifacts like dream catchers and tomahawks, as well as important spiritual symbols like the bald eagle. There are wilds, scatters, and a free spin bonus/multiplier feature that is one of the most dynamic and appealing we’ve seen – it caps out at one hundred free spins, with all winnings quintupled!
